Masp (São Paulo Museum of Art)
Masp (São Paulo Museum of Art) stands as an iconic landmark in the heart of São Paulo, showcasing an impressive collection of Brazilian and international artworks.
Designed by renowned architect Lina Bo Bardi, the museum’s modernist structure features a suspended concrete slab supported by four massive pillars, creating an airy, open-concept space.
Inside, visitors can explore a diverse range of paintings, sculptures, and cultural artifacts, including renowned works by artists like Monet, Picasso, and Rembrandt.
With its striking architecture and world-class exhibits, Masp offers a truly immersive cultural experience for art enthusiasts exploring São Paulo.

Museu De Arte Moderna De São Paulo (MAM)
Nestled in the scenic Ibirapuera Park, the Museu De Arte Moderna De São Paulo (MAM) stands as a testament to the city’s vibrant contemporary art scene.
Founded in 1948, the museum’s impressive collection showcases Brazilian and international modern and contemporary works. Visitors can explore bold paintings, thought-provoking sculptures, and cutting-edge multimedia installations across its expansive galleries.
The museum’s striking modernist architecture, designed by Affonso Eduardo Reidy, provides a fitting backdrop for the dynamic exhibits.

Pinacoteca Do Estado De São Paulo
Situated in the heart of São Paulo’s cultural district, the Pinacoteca do Estado de São Paulo stands as a premier art museum showcasing an exceptional collection of Brazilian art.
Housed in a striking Neoclassical building, the Pinacoteca’s vast galleries feature works spanning four centuries, from colonial-era religious paintings to modern masterpieces.
Visitors can admire iconic pieces by renowned artists like Candido Portinari and Tarsila do Amaral.
The museum’s comprehensive collection provides deep insights into Brazil’s artistic evolution and cultural identity.
With free admission on Saturdays, the Pinacoteca is a must-visit destination for art enthusiasts exploring São Paulo.

Museu Da Língua Portuguesa
Although it may not be the most well-known museum in São Paulo, the Museu da Língua Portuguesa offers visitors a captivating exploration of the Portuguese language’s rich history and evolution.
Housed in a stunning, modern building, the museum features interactive exhibits that explore the origins, development, and global influence of the Portuguese language.
Guests can trace the language’s evolution through multimedia displays, immersive experiences, and engaging presentations.
Whether you’re a linguaphile or simply curious about the Portuguese tongue, the Museu da Língua Portuguesa provides a fascinatingly educational and interactive museum experience.
Museu De Arqueologia E Etnologia Da Universidade De São Paulo (Mae USP)
Housed within the University of São Paulo, the Museu de Arqueologia e Etnologia (MAE USP) stands as a premier destination for those seeking to explore the rich cultural heritage of Brazil and beyond.
The museum’s impressive collection spans millennia, showcasing artifacts and exhibits that illuminate the diverse indigenous cultures and archaeological wonders of the region. From pre-Columbian pottery to stunning ethnographic displays, the MAE USP offers visitors a captivating window into the past.
With knowledgeable guides and well-curated exhibits, the museum provides an immersive and enlightening experience for those eager to explore Brazil’s cultural tapestry.
